Types of Pools You Can Build in Sydney

When considering pool builders in Sydney, it's essential to understand the different types of pools available, as each offers unique features and benefits. Here are some of the most popular types:

  1. In-Ground Pools: In-ground pools are the most common type of pool built in Sydney. These pools are highly customizable and come in various shapes, sizes, and materials such as concrete, fibreglass, and vinyl-lined. Concrete pools are the most versatile, while fibreglass pools are known for their quick installation and low maintenance.
  2. Lap Pools: Perfect for fitness enthusiasts, lap pools are long, narrow pools designed for swimming laps. These pools are ideal for smaller spaces and can be a great addition to a modern, minimalist backyard design.
  3. Infinity Pools: Infinity pools are often associated with luxury resorts, but they are becoming increasingly popular in Sydney's residential areas. These pools create the illusion of water flowing endlessly into the horizon, making them an eye-catching feature in any backyard.
  4. Plunge Pools: If you have a smaller backyard or want a pool that takes up less space, a plunge pool is an excellent option. These pools are smaller and typically designed for cooling off, relaxing, or even hydrotherapy.
  5. Custom Pools: For homeowners who want something unique, custom-designed pools are the way to go. Pool builders can create a one-of-a-kind design that perfectly fits your space, style, and needs. From waterfall features to swim-up bars, the possibilities are endless.

Steps Involved in Pool Construction

Building a pool involves several stages, from initial consultation to final installation. Here’s an overview of the process:

  1. Consultation and Design: The first step is to meet with your pool builder to discuss your ideas and vision for the pool. During this phase, they will assess your space, take measurements, and help you choose the right type of pool for your needs.
  2. Obtaining Permits: Before any work can begin, you’ll need to obtain the necessary permits. Your pool builder will assist in handling the paperwork and ensure that all local regulations are met.
  3. Excavation and Groundwork: Once the permits are in place, excavation begins. The site will be cleared, and the pool’s shape will be dug out. Depending on the type of pool, this stage can take anywhere from a few days to several weeks.
  4. Pool Installation: After excavation, the pool structure is installed. For concrete pools, this involves forming and pouring the concrete shell, while fibreglass pools are placed in the excavation. Plumbing and electrical work are also completed during this phase.
  5. Finishing Touches: The final step is adding the finishing touches, such as the pool surface, tiles, coping, and landscaping around the pool area. This is when the pool starts to take shape and look more like the vision you had in mind.
  6. Inspection and Handover: After the pool is complete, the final inspection is conducted to ensure everything is up to code. Once approved, the pool is ready for use, and the pool builder will hand over the keys to your new backyard oasis.
